    This new Game Ready Driver provides support for the latest new titles and updates, including the latest patch for No Man's Sky which introduces NVIDIA DLSS technology. Additionally, this release also provides optimal support for The Persistence, Chivalry 2, Sniper Ghost Warrior Contracts 2, and the new NVIDIA Reflex integrations in War Thunder and Escape from Tarkov.
    Gaming Technology
    Includes support for the GeForce RTX 3080 Ti and GeForce RTX 3070 Ti GPUs.

    Fixed Issues in this Release
    [Crossfire HD]: Freestyle is not supported for the game. [200734448]
    [Kepler/Turing GPUs]: Blue-screen crash with DPC Watchdog Violation error may occur. [3321668/3321735]
    [VR]: If the GPU is connected to a 4K UHD TV, the system may freeze when launching a VR game. [3313315] [RTX 20 series][GTX 16/10 series][HDMI]: 4K @ 120Hz display mode is not available from display settings.[3312401]

    Windows 10 Issues

    [NVIDIA Ampere GPU]: Colors may appear incorrect in games if sharpen Freestyle filter is used with HDR enabled. [200658208] This issue will be resolved in the next NVIDIA driver release.
    [HDR]: Some specific HDMI displays might show some flickering in HDR mode. [200729987] If you experiencing flickering issues, reboot the system.
    [World of Warcraft: Shadowlands]: Random flicker may occur in certain locations in the game [3206341]
    [Batman Arkham Knight]: The game crashes when turbulence smoke is enabled. [3202250]
    [Steam VR game]: Stuttering and lagging occur upon launching a game while any GPU hardware monitoring tool is running in the background. [3152190]
    YouTube: Video playback stutters while scrolling down the YouTube page. [3129705]
    Display may flicker or lose signal when launching a game on an adaptive-sync VRR monitor in multi-monitor configuration when sharing the same display mode [3314055]

    I believe they are referring to the 'multi-plane overlay' thing, which is what DX12 uses to barge in on the fake 'true fullscreen' for stuff like system overlays, etc. This issue has 'mostly' been solved, and if you have the absolute newest bleeding edge build of Windows 10 (might not be possible without being on insider ring yet?) it supposedly IS fixed, but...

    The 'MPO fix' is a registry tweak to disable this, there is another tweak to re-enable it. Loooooong story short, the way it is supposed to work now is that Windows (DWM, etc) only interferes with the 'fullscreen' while actually doing an overlay (like if you change volume on your keyboard), so any input lag and such related to the overlay is only transient. Depending on GPU, Windows version/build, Nvidia drivers (which change by the hour it seems), and whether or not your meds are balanced - some people still have 'issues' with latency/lag on input/display and such because of this.
